The Ways of White Folks by Langston Hughes
4.0
Engaging short stories written in a lucid style. A few were experimental, mixing poetic techniques into the prose. Many were tragic. Only very rarely did the writer show his hand. I've long been a fan of Hughes' poetry and I'm glad I took this opportunity to explore his prose.
The very last story is particularly a killer.
